Whenever I feel like having lots of sushi, especially my favourite Salmon Roe flavour, Sushi express at Citylank mall is always my first choice. For merely $1.50 per plate, is very value for money. The sushi rice is very soft and at the right texture which is not too soft nor moist. The salmon roe is very fresh and with no stingy smell on it. Dip into the wabsabi with Japanese sauce, taste really good healthy. Restaurant is abit squeezy but still quite cooling. Service staffs are friendly too. continue reading

I think it depends on your luck, I was there when the queue was extremely short even though it was around 1.30pm, waited for about 5-10minutes before I got a seat; the next moment, the queue got so long. Every plate is $1.50++, even the giant scallop, prawns, sashimi, etc. very value for money. I had the surf clam, scallops, prawns, lobster salad, and chuka. Bill came up to $15 for 2. Oh, green tea is free flow and FOC as well, a bonus. continue reading

I think this must be one of the cheapest sushi bar in town. Everything here is priced at $1.50. On top of that, there are free wasabi, green tea and ginger.With the idea of having a fast and cheap sushi meal thus there wasn't much effort being put into the deco. All you can see here are just seats ,sushi bar counters and conveyor belts. Although it's named Sushi express, I have encountered several time that there is a significant waiting time for certain food to be out. On top of that, the plastic covers used to cover the food are being recycled. If the above didn't concern you, then just tuck in and enjoy the food. Food here are relatively valued for money and certain sushi e.g Seared Salmon Belly sushi, Scallop, Lobster salad sushi and cream puffs are considered very tasty. Do give it a try if you don't mind to queue. continue reading
